The first DLC Expansion for Marvel Ultimate Alliance 3: The Black Order has been announced on Nintendo's Twitter account. Based on the superhero team known as the Marvel Knights, the new DLC for Marvel Ultimate Alliance 3 includes four brand new playable heroes as well as new co-op mode called Gauntlet.

The expansion is called Marvel Knights: The Curse of the Vampire, and introduces Blade, Moon Knight, the Punisher, and Morbius the Living Vampire. Arriving one month after the free X-Men character update, Marvel Knights releases on September 30 as part of the game's Expansion Pass which is currently available for $19.99 through the Nintendo eShop.

While the new heroes might be the main selling point for the expansions, Marvel Knights will also introduce two brand new modes called Gauntlet and Endurance. Gauntlet Mode can be played by up to four players and features an intense series of co-op challenges that are played in rapid succession to unlock new rewards. Endurance Mode doesn't have much of a description, only that players are challenged to see how long they can last with online leaderboards and a mysterious new Infinity Rift.

Marvel Knights is the first of three expansions coming to Marvel Ultimate Alliance 3. While no name or release window has been confirmed for the remaining two expansions, Nintendo and Team Ninja have confirmed that they will feature content from X-Men and the Fantastic Four. Each expansion will only be available in the Expansion Pass, with no plans to sell them separately.
